Since i run UE from a low power consuming atom based 'always on' computer i would like to get headers automaticly on several fixed times each a day.

But i don't want to let UE always running because the memory is limited in the computer. As far as i can see with the built in features it is not possible to do this. There is an option to finish all tasks and exit in UE but you have to set this manual.

I would like to see a command line switch to auto get headers + shut down when tasks are finished.
Then i can start UE using Windows Scheduled tasks and UE shuts down itself.

Another benefit is that if auto get headers is done by command line switch i am able to start UE normally, without the need of immediately starting with getting headers as it works now when you turn on the built-in feature.
